Course structure

• Age Diversity in the Workplace • Legal and Ethical Issues in Age Diversity • Recruitment and Selection Strategies for Age Diversity • Training and Development for a Multigenerational Workforce • Managing Performance Across Generations • Retention Strategies for Older Workers • Succession Planning and Knowledge Transfer • Creating an Inclusive and Age-Friendly Work Environment • Conflict Resolution in a Multigenerational Workplace • Implementing Age Diversity Policies and Programs

Industry Demand for this Course:

According to the Office for National Statistics, the UK workforce is becoming increasingly diverse in terms of age, with a growing number of older workers remaining in employment.
Jobs in HR management are projected to grow by 10% over the next decade, creating a demand for professionals with specialized skills in age diversity management.
